A Dailuaine of a 15 year old chosen by the bottler Campbeltown Whisky Company Ltd, distilled in 2007, bottled at 56.2%, one of 279 bottles. Dailuaine, whose name is Gaelic for the green vale, is a heavy, full bodied Speysider. It had its own railway siding and a little locomotive, Dailuaine No.1, known as the Puggy.
The spirit was made in large copper stills for a rich, robust make, giving the heavy, meaty spirit at its heart. First fill bourbon gave a fuller vanilla over the robust spirit. Through oxidative maturity esters concentrate, fruit turning to dried fruit over a rich, malty body. Maturation in the cool north east keeps the rich spirit balanced over the years. Most Dailuaine goes quietly into blends, a robust filler kept in part as single malt. Most of its make goes to blending, with a Flora and Fauna sixteen year old the regular single malt.
At its natural 56.2% it is concentrated. Orchard fruit, malt and a warm spice, with a soft vanilla from the oak. It is robust and fruity, the full bodied spirit shining through. The finish runs meaty, fruity and warm. This is Dailuaine, a backbone of the great blends.
